Webb14 apr. 2024 · Research on upper limb prosthetics typically occurs within the controlled laboratory and/or clinical environments, which do not reflect usage in the real world. The … WebbCurrent prosthetics are often uncomfortable and difficult to control and provide limited functional restoration. Moreover, the inability to normalize anthropomorphic biomechanics with a prosthesis increases one's risk of developing long-term health risks such as arthritis, skin breakdown, and pain.
